    Finally worked on the jeep a little yesterday. Got the carb off and intake manifold off. Only to find small deposits of oily water under the valley pan. So my prediction could be true. Could just be a head gasket issue but my motor could also be close to toast if water has been getting into the piston chambers. Guess I'll find out more when I get the heads off

    Hi Kyle,............Could be condensation , could be a cold water leak, you can pressurize the cooling system and see if it holds pressure and you can leak down the cylinders and see if you have any leaks there........or take them off!
